数据结构---第八章排序---交换排序---选择题

这篇博客探讨了快速排序算法的工作原理,并通过举例说明了如何利用快速排序对一组记录进行从小到大的划分。同时,也提到了冒泡排序的应用。内容包括对不同数据序列进行快速排序时的速度影响因素,以及在排序过程中移动记录次数最多的情况分析。此外,还讨论了快速排序在不同趟数中可能的结果情况。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

1一组记录的关键码为(46,79,56,38,40,84),则利用快速排序的方法,以第一个记录为基准,从小到大得到的一次划分结果为?

快速排序感觉就跟个扫描仪一样
在这里插入图片描述
快速排序算法并不产生有序子序列,但每趟排序后都会将枢轴元素放到其最终的位置上。

2对数据序列(8,9,10,4,5,6,20,1,2)采用冒泡排序

在这里插入图片描述

3对下列关键字序列用快排进行排序时,速度最快的情形是?速度最慢的情形是?

在这里插入图片描述
在这里插入图片描述

<

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值